The drive from Melcher-Dallas, IA to Council Bluffs, IA covers 165.8 miles and takes about 3h 12m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.
The route leans on I 80, State Highway 5, Military Order of the Purple Heart Highway for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is highway-focused drive. The longest uninterrupted segment is about 113.9 miles on I 80. At current regular gas prices, budget about $25.92 one way before food or hotel costs.
